Welcome to RemoteYeah 2.0! Find out more about the new version here.

Remote Principal Software Engineer - Java

at Veeva Systems

Posted 9 months ago 0 applied

Description:

  • Veeva Systems is a mission-driven organization and pioneer in industry cloud, helping life sciences companies bring therapies to patients faster.
  • The company is one of the fastest-growing SaaS companies in history, surpassing $2B in revenue in the last fiscal year with extensive growth potential ahead.
  • Veeva is a public benefit corporation (PBC), legally bound to balance the interests of customers, employees, society, and investors.
  • The role of Principal Software Engineer involves creating cloud software that speeds up the innovation and delivery of critical treatments and medicines globally.
  • The position requires a seasoned technical problem-solver focused on building scalable software that evolves with new features and capabilities.
  • Responsibilities include collaborating with Product Management and Development teams, owning all aspects of feature implementation, breaking down complex problems, mentoring engineers, and defining best practices and coding standards.

Requirements:

  • Candidates must have 12+ years of software development experience.
  • Extensive experience in developing enterprise SaaS cloud applications is required.
  • A proven track record of building high-volume products at scale is necessary.
  • Hands-on development experience with current open-source tools and technologies such as Java, Spring, MySQL, Hibernate, Maven, Git, Jenkins, AspectJ, Messaging, Solr, and Lucene is essential.
  • Candidates should possess the drive and flexibility to work hard in a dynamic startup environment.
  • Strong mentoring skills with a proven record of improving team performance are required.
  • Applicants must have the unrestricted right to work in the United States, as Veeva will not provide sponsorship at this time.

Benefits:

  • Veeva offers medical, dental, vision, and basic life insurance.
  • Employees enjoy flexible PTO and company-paid holidays.
  • The company provides retirement programs.
  • There is a 1% charitable giving program available for employees.